Facilities Ticket — Wellness Room Access, Dovermere Plaza

Status: Resolved

Issue: New starters unable to enter Level 2 wellness room despite valid bookings in the Calmbook system. Badge permissions for the new-starter profile were missing the room from the access group.

Resolution: Access group updated; badges will sync within 48 hours. Bookings remain valid — don't rebook. Keep slots to 30 minutes and leave the room as you found it. Until your badge syncs, the keypad by the door accepts the temporary code below.

staff pass of fafop-fawep = bdg-PVV-6

## Pop-up Office — Velstrand Expo

We've got a temporary office at stand H12 during the Velstrand Expo. Facilities folks: the back storeroom door locks automatically, so don't let it shut behind you with kit inside. Hall security does a sweep at 19:00 sharp. To get into the storeroom after hours, use the code below.

door code, tajof-kageg: bdg-QVDCE-3

Ticket: LintBase baseline misconfigured on staging. Welcome aboard — the static-analysis baseline file isn't being fetched, so every build flags thousands of pre-existing findings. Root cause: the staging env file was copied without its final entry. Please restore baseline path and bucket name as documented, then confirm the fetcher's access credential appears on the next line.

sealed setting: LEDGER_TOKEN20=6148d35bbb480b0ab79e

**FAQ: Why does the SQL linter keep yelling at my migration files?**

Future maintainers, hello! Quibblesock (our SQL linter) enforces lowercase keywords, explicit column lists, and no bare `SELECT *` in anything under `migrations/`. Most complaints are fixable with `quibblesock --fix`. If you genuinely need to bypass a rule, the override config is stored in the sealed team vault so people don't casually disable things. Opening that vault requires the recovery passphrase, which you'll find right below.

vault phrase of yaduf-yajop = lamath-kelix-aldion-zorius-ulaox-eliax-gorox-norok-fenael-fenath-julael-pelius-belius-druion